PROPOSAL OF A LATE ASBIAN (MISSISSIPPIAN) STRATOTYPE FOR ENGLAND: TROWBARROW QUARRY, S. CUMBRIA, UK
Pedro Cózar, Ian D. Somerville, Mark W. Hounslow & Tereza Kamenikova
Abstract: A detailed biostratigraphy is established, using the high foraminiferal abundance and diversity at Trowbarrow Quarry, which is also proposed as a stratotype section for the late Asbian (late Viséan), a substage not previously formally subdivided. The foraminiferal assemblages suggest that the early Asbian has to be revised, which has implications for the chronostratigraphy of many late Viséan outcrops in Britain, which are probably erroneously interpreted.
